A coin weighs about 14 to the negative second pounds. Find the weight of 1000 of the coins. Round your answer to the nearest ten

th.

The answer is: 250/49 because 14^-2 is equal to 1/196 and if you multiply that by 1000 it equals 250/49 or 5.1

If f(x) = x2 – 2x, find:<br> f(-3) = [?]
maksim [4K]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  15

Step-by-step explanation:

Put the value where the variable is and do the arithmetic.

  f(-3) = (-3)² -2(-3) = 9 +6

  f(-3) = 15
